The music of KISS and Cheap Trick will be featured in commercials shown during Super Bowl 44 on Sunday on C-B-S.
Not only will you hear KISS in the ad for Dr. Pepper Cherry Vanilla, you'll also see them performing "Dr. Love" with Mini KISS. Though Gene Simmons was in a Dr. Pepper spot as "Dr. Love," this is the band's first commercial. Paul Stanley says, "We drink it. We don't endorse a lot of other products. We endorse ourselves, but here we are with Dr. Pepper and we're proud to be here." Look for the ad to air at the two-minute warning in the second quarter. You can see a snippet of it on KISSOnline.com.
Cheap Trick re-recorded "Dream Police," now called "Green Police," for an Audi commercial for the A-3 T-D-I clean diesel car. You can hear the new version at CheapTrick.com.
And a mash-up version of Queen's "We Will Rock You" will also be heard during the C-B-S telecast.
VULTURES HELP HAITI
Them Crooked Vultures -- the trio featuring Led Zeppelin's John Paul Jones, Foo Fighters' Dave Grohl and Josh Homme from Queens of the Stone Age -- are doing their part to help the Haitian earthquake victims. During a recent show in Australia they blew out two speakers, and instead of throwing them out, they signed them and are auctioning them off as part of two packages that also include Grohl's drumsticks and tour merchandise. The auctions run through February 13th, with proceeds benefiting the Australian Red Cross Haiti Appeal. --Sal Cirrincione

I AM OZZY!!!
Ozzy Osbourne's fans didn't like the title he picked for his next album, Soul Sucka, so he's leaving it up to them to come up with a new one. He is going to post a list of new titles on his website and have fans vote for their favorite. The album is scheduled for a June release. Check it HERE!
